The Aerial Winch System employs a helicopter or drone-mounted winch that allows for the swift and safe extraction of individuals from hazardous locations. This innovative tool provides rescue teams with the capability to perform missions in environments where traditional methods may falter. Imagine the possibilities: mountain rescues during a blizzard, swift water rescues in raging floods, or evacuating victims from disaster-stricken areas. The Aerial Winch System enhances the efficacy of rescue operations in ways that were previously unimaginable.

One of the most significant advantages of the Aerial Winch System is its speed. In many emergency situations, every second counts. The ability to deploy a winch from the air can dramatically reduce the time it takes to reach and extract a person in need. For instance, in mountainous regions or isolated areas that are inaccessible by ground vehicles, a helicopter equipped with an Aerial Winch System can quickly reach the victim, providing immediate assistance. This rapid response is crucial in cases of trauma, drowning, or exposure, where time is of the essence.

Moreover, the versatility of an Aerial Winch System allows rescue teams to adapt to various scenarios easily. Unlike traditional rescue methods that often require extensive ground support and manpower, aerial winch systems can operate independently. With the ability to hoist individuals directly from perilous positions, these systems can significantly lower the risk to rescuers and victims alike. This aspect of aerial rescues is particularly beneficial in scenarios such as cliff rescues or situations where structural integrity may be compromised.

The technology behind aerial winching has evolved significantly over the years. Modern winch systems are equipped with advanced features such as dual-speed controls, automated cable management, and even real-time monitoring systems that provide vital information to the pilot. These innovations enhance the safety and effectiveness of aerial rescues, allowing for seamless coordination between the aircrew and ground support teams. The result is a more efficient rescue operation that can navigate the complexities of various terrains while ensuring the safety of both rescuers and the individuals in distress.

Additionally, the incorporation of drones into aerial winch systems marks a new frontier in rescue missions. Drones can be deployed in situations that are too hazardous for manned helicopters, such as during ongoing natural disasters like wildfires or earthquakes. Equipped with lightweight winching capabilities, drones can survey areas and deliver supplies, making them invaluable for preliminary assessments or when ground access is blocked. This versatility allows for a two-pronged approach, combining manned aerial support with unmanned systems for optimal efficiency in rescue missions.

Another critical aspect of the Aerial Winch System is its ability to enhance multiple sectors beyond conventional search and rescue operations. Law enforcement agencies, firefighting teams, and even search-and-recovery operations can benefit significantly from this technology. Aerial winch capabilities open new avenues for tactical operations in urban environments, allowing teams to extract individuals from rooftops or precarious ledges without endangering themselves. The flexibility and multi-functional nature of these systems ensure they can adapt to various operational demands.
